| Aspect | Contract Venture Architect | Product Manager |
|---|
| Credentials | Experience in venture development, strategic planning, and often entrepreneurial background | Background in product development, user experience, and business strategy |
| Work Environment | Consulting or freelance projects, startup environments, innovation labs | In-house teams, tech companies, startups |
| Industry Usage | Used in venture capital, innovation consulting, startups | Common across tech, e-commerce, SaaS companies |
The Contract Venture Architect focuses on developing new ventures and strategic innovation projects, often working independently or with startups. In contrast, a Product Manager oversees the development and lifecycle of specific products within a company. While both roles require strategic thinking, the Venture Architect emphasizes creating new business models, whereas the Product Manager concentrates on product delivery and user experience.
